#63e35d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#63e35d is composed of 38.8% red, 89%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 59%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 117.3 degrees, a saturation of 70.5% and a lightness of 62.7%. #63e35d color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ffba with #00c700.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#63e35d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#63e35d has RGB values of R:99, G:227, B:93 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 6546269.

Shades and Tints of #63e35d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010501 is the darkest color, while #f4fdf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#63e35d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9fa19f is the less saturated color, while #4ff947 is the most saturated one.
